Ondo State United Artisans’ Group Debunks Ademosun’s Claims Of Empowering Artisans
The Ondo State United Artisans’ Group has debunked the claims of Dr. Bunmi Ademosun-Williams who publicly announced that her former office has been empowering artisans.
While reacting swiftly to her claims in a chat with journalists in Akure on Wednesday 3rd of March, 2024 the group of Artisans said that the claims of Mrs. Ademosun was an embarrassment to them.
The Publicity Secretary of Artisans’ in Ondo State, Com. Oni Olaniran says emphatically that non of their members has benefited from her self acclaimed empowerment before, during and after leaving her post of assignment.
According to him “We are now using this medium to challenging Dr. Bunmi Ademosun-Williams to publish the names of the Artisans’ she gave loans to or empower during her stay in office to back up her claims or else, the Artisans’ will rise against her to prove our innocence.
“We have to say that the statement of Mrs. Bunmi Ademosun-Williams is highly embassing to us in the presence of our members across the 18 Local Government Areas of Ondo State.
“We are are using this medium to call on Dr. Bunmi Ademosun-Williams to withdraw her statement and apologize to us within seven.
“Moreso,she should specially mention the names of the Artisans or the leaders that she empowered.”
